Development of Generalized 2-D and 3-D Distinct Element Programs for Modeling Jointed Rock
Abstract
The capabilities of the UDEC computer program have been improved to provide full generality of the program for modeling jointed rock. Complete features exist for simulating variable rock deformability, nonlinear behavior of distinct joints and intact rock, dynamic cracking, projectile impaction, and fluid flow and fluid pressure generation in joints and voids. Further, the first stage in the development of a three-dimensional distinct element code has been completed. A new data structure has been designed and a test-bed code produced for three-dimensional analysis.
